In a declaration Tuesday, Gold Fields stated that all 3 of its mines in South Africa are now back in production. The company, which is among the globe 's top manufacturers of gold, had dismissed 8,100 employees in October for taking part in illegal strikes, nevertheless it states a bargain reached with the National Union of Mineworkers saw a vast bulk of those workers renewed. The NUM stated Tuesday that the 12,000 miners fired from platinum mining company Anglo American Platinum in Rustenburg for presenting illegal strikes because September had still not gone back to work, and negotiations were underway.
